## Cache Invalidation

The Shelfstone catalog service caches product records for 15 minutes by default. Writes through the admin API trigger targeted invalidation via the Purgeline sidecar; bulk imports bypass this and require a manual flush. Maintainers should never disable the sidecar in production, as stale pricing has caused order disputes before. Flush requests authenticate against the internal Purgeline endpoint, which requires the service key provided below.

app token of fajop-fahif = qvz4-AnML

Ticket #: vault locked — Prospexa proctoring queue

Proctoring queue stalled. Workers can't decrypt exam session blobs; the Harrowgate vault auto-locked after three failed token refreshes. Restart won't help. Unlock requires manual passphrase entry at the vault console, then requeue stuck sessions. Do not purge the queue. Use the recovery passphrase below to unlock the vault.

strongbox words: holax-rusax-jorath-aldeth

Subject: Handover — cron migration to Flowspindle

Team, quick status for the sync: all nightly cron jobs at Quillmark are now running on Flowspindle, except the ledger sweep, which moves Friday. Rollback scripts live in the usual repo. Deploys to the engine require the current deploy key, which I'm pasting here for the incoming manager.

deploy key for kagup-bawig: bky9_ZMq28eTw9